With Roger’s help, Betty has self-published her first book with Aggie as the protagonist in her short story mysteries. In the middle of Betty’s first book signing, an old lady drops dead in the romance aisle. Did the woman die of natural causes? Or was it murder? Join Aggie, Roger, and Betty at her first book signing to find out.
